Dakota Johnson Supports Chris Martin and Coldplay at Glastonbury 2023

Dakota Johnson joined her fiancé, Chris Martin, for Coldplay’s headlining performance at Glastonbury 2023. The actress was seen supporting Martin during the iconic band’s set on June 29.

Dressed in dark attire, the Madame Web star stood by the side of the stage, enjoying the show alongside others. This marked Coldplay’s fifth time headlining the esteemed festival in the U.K.

A Special Guest Appearance by Michael J. Fox

The night was packed with surprises, one of which was a touching performance by Michael J. Fox. The beloved actor and Parkinson’s disease advocate joined Coldplay on stage to play guitar during their song “Fix You”. The crowd was moved to tears by his heartfelt performance.

Martin paid tribute to Fox onstage, stating, The main reason we’re in a band is because of watching ‘Back to the Future.’ Thank you to our hero forever and one of the most amazing people on Earth, Mr. Michael J. Fox.
